Day 5: Full Day Game Drive in Maasai Mara Reserve
Have breakfast at 6:30 am and at 7 am, leave for a full day game viewing in the park. On this day, spend the full day exploring Maasai Mara in search of the big five, hippos and Nile crocodile. Thereafter, go for a picnic lunch in the park under a croton tree shade overlooking the vast landscape of the park. It is in the Mara that perhaps the most spectacular event of the natural world takes place: the great migration. This is the annual migration of millions of wildebeest and zebras from the Serengeti (in Tanzania) in search of water and pasture. Following on their heels are the predators of the savanna – lions, cheetahs, jackals, hyenas and vultures. Jambo Mara safari Lodge https://www.jambomara.com/ Meals: Breakfast, Lunch, Dinner

Day 8: Ngorongoro Crater
After breakfast, drive to Ngorongoro Crater for a game drive inside the crater. This is the best place in Tanzania to see black rhino as well as prides of lion that include the magnificent black-manned males. There are lots of colorful flamingoes and a variety of water birds. Other game that you can see includes leopard, cheetah, hyena, other members of the antelope family, and small mammals. In the late afternoon check in Ngorongoro Safari lodge

Day 9: Tarangire National Park
After Breakfast Drive to Tarangire National Park, This Park is spectacular in the dry season when many of the migratory wildlife species come back to the permanent waters of the Tarangire River. Huge herds of wildebeest, zebras, elephants, elands and Oryx gather to stay in Tarangire until the onset of the rain when they migrate again to good grazing areas. Late afternoon drops off Airport.
